Trump to unveil $22 billion plan to remake Washington Dulles airport: Reuters

Transportation Secretary Sean Duffy said United Airlines will help fund the overhaul, which adds a new underground train and 5 million square feet of space.

  • On Wednesday, President Donald Trump plans to unveil a $22.5 billion renovation of Washington Dulles International Airport, scrapping the unpopular mobile lounges colloquially called "people movers."
  • Trump has frequently criticized Dulles as a "terrible airport" that "was incorrectly designed," citing frustrations with remote parking and the "jet fuel smell in the concourses."
  • Under the Trump-backed concept, United Airlines will contract for the new build, which includes four new linear concourses and an underground U-shaped aerotrain preserving the iconic sloped-roof main terminal.
  • The Metropolitan Washington Airports Authority will issue tax-free bonds to finance the project, with United repaying costs through airport operations while separate partnerships develop land-side infrastructure.
  • This initiative follows recent capital projects including the White House East Wing and Kennedy Center renovations, selected from roughly 30 design proposals reviewed by Trump earlier this year.
